### Changelog 2.8 — Soft-delete defaults for orders

Starting with this release, Ledgemark's orders table uses soft deletes by default. DELETE operations now set a deletion timestamp rather than removing rows; a nightly purge job hard-deletes records past the retention window. Reporting queries were updated to filter deleted rows automatically, but custom integrations must add the filter themselves. Please confirm the retention window with compliance before promoting to production. The defaults shipped in this release are listed below.

config for bahop-baduf:
[kasion]
team = lamath
access_code = ac_d807e5
host = kasion.paliqcloud.corp
port = 4000
owner = julix.tamvan
peer = frair.qorvelsoft.local

## Restock Planner Stalls

If the Cartwheel restock planner for Vendico machines hasn't produced a route sheet by 06:00, check the overnight ingest job first — it pulls inventory counts from each machine and frequently stalls on partial uploads. Requeue the ingest, then rerun the planner manually. Do not hand-edit route sheets; drivers' apps will reject mismatched versions. The full recovery procedure, including rollback steps, is documented on the internal page below.

wiki page, bagef-yajof: https://sentry.sivrelcloud.corp/board

## Further Reading

If you're picking up the cron migration work on Tidewheel, start by understanding why we're moving jobs into the Loomcraft workflow engine: cron gave us no retries, no dependency ordering, and no visibility into partial failures. Each migrated job gets a workflow definition, an idempotency review, and an explicit backfill plan before the old crontab entry is removed. Do not delete any crontab line without sign-off. The migration checklist, job inventory, and sign-off process are documented on this page.

runbook for tagug-hafog: https://jira.lumiclabs.internal/projects/pages/pages/9773c0d8

## 2.8.1 — Key rotation

Rotated the Quillbird signing key after the cold-start audit on our serverless handlers. Warmup hooks now re-fetch the key at init, adding ~40ms on first invoke; subsequent invokes unaffected. Old key revoked at cutover. Release manager: update the Fenwick pipeline config before the next deploy. The new signing key follows.

release key, kagag-taweg: bky4_VgyJ